When civilized Europe fell along with the Hapsburg dynasty at the end of WW1, literally, only a few handfuls of knights were left alive. On April 30, 1923, the Grand Master Eugene, Archduke of Hapsburg-Lothringen, commander in chief of the Austrian forces on the Italian front during the war, resigned and was suceeded by Bishop Norbert Klein...a born commoner.
In 1929, a radical change took place in the entire structure of the surviving orders of knighthood. The erstwhile military order of the Teutonic Knights, the most famous of all the military orders, was transformed into a religiuos community of priests and lay-brothers with solemn vows similar to any other religious congregation in the Roman Catholic Church. I assumed again, its old 13th century title of Ordo Teutonicus Sanctae Mariae in Jerusalem(officially designated by the initials O.T) and is listed in the Annuario pontifico as a mendicant order. This new community, with a very old past, devotes itself to parish work and works of charity; it is divided into five provinces(Austria,Bavaria, Italy, Slovakia and the practically extinct province of the Czech Republic) with a total membership of just a hundred or so real, actual knights(in name only), most of whom are also priests. A congregation of sisters is affiliated to the Order, also divided into five provinces with over 500 members, mostly dedicated to hospital work.
The superior general still has the old title of 'Hochmeister'/ Grand Master; his residence being in Vienna, Austria. The real, titled knights of the guard who survived and were alive when the transformation came about, became members of the 'Ordensritter' (Knights of The Order). Since the last Grand Master, Eugene of Hapsburg died, there are now no survivors. A remnant of the old prerogatives has, however, remained in the continuing order; the right to bestow real, actual knighthood on any eminent Catholic males, born of our old European aristocracy, or common born, either lay or clerical, and on any great benefactors of the order. These 'honourary' knights are called 'familiares'.
